Hayden Gillim will begin the primary MotoAmerica Inventory 1000 races of the 2024 season from pole place at Barber Motorsports Park, in Birmingham, Alabama.
Driving his Actual Metal Motorsports Honda CBR1000RR-R Fireblade SP on Dunlop management tires, the defending class Champion lapped the two.3-mile course in 1:24.760 throughout Qualifying One (Q1) on Friday, and that point held up as quickest via Saturday morning’s Qualifying Two (Q2).
Gabriel Da Silva additionally did his quickest time throughout Friday’s Q1, a 1:24.949, and can begin second on his GMR/Jones Honda CBR1000RR-R Fireblade SP.
Bryce Prince claimed the third and closing beginning spot on the entrance row with a 1:25.167 on his BPR Racing Yamaha YZF-R1.
